City of Greensboro Park

This page is to explain where Greensboro Park is located.

We provide Private and Public Test Ride Events at the Greensboro Park, located in Greensboro, NC, near our store.

Google Maps Pin Link:

Street Address: 3905 Nathanael Green Dr, Greensboro, NC 27455

City of Greensboro Park and eBike Central